Tips on how to buy the perfect sofa:
When it comes to buying furniture, a sofa is the most stressful piece of the bunch. It can be wildly expensive, is the workhorse—and, often, the focal point—of the living room, and, of course, needs to be supremely comfortable. Not to mention that it can be utterly baffling to sort out the well-constructed from the will-replace-it-in-two-years models.
Here, some of our favorite interior designers and furniture-makers break down the six things to look for:When it comes to comfort, cushions are the first thing to consider. The most common filling is polyurethane foam, which is cushy but not terribly durable and will flatten over time. Pure feather- or down-filled options are deliciously soft, but need frequent fluffing and will eventually bunch up.
